Membrane Bioreactors for Wastewater Treatment

Hydramem Membranes offers advanced Membrane Bioreactor (MBR) systems designed for efficient wastewater treatment. These systems combine biological treatment with membrane filtration, providing high-quality effluent with minimal space requirements. The membranes effectively remove suspended solids, bacteria, and other contaminants, making them ideal for municipal and industrial wastewater applications. Hydramemu2019s MBR technology enhances water reuse and supports sustainable practices by delivering reliable, cost-effective, and environmentally friendly solutions.<br>
